⑴ c语言编写一个大小写字母转换的程序
#include<stdio.h>
#defineDAXIE(x)(x>='A'&&x<='Z')//判断是大写字符。
#defineXIAOXIE(x)(x>='a'&&x<='z')//判断是小写字符。
#defineZHUANXIAOXIE(x)(x-'A'+'a')//转为小写
#defineZHUANDAXIE(X)(x-'a'+'A')//转为大写
intmain()
{
charstr[100];
inti;
gets(str);
for(i=0;str[i];i++)
if(DAXIE(str[i]))str[i]=ZHUANXIAOXIE(str[i]);//如果是大写字符,转为小写。
elseif(XIAOXIE(str[i]))str[i]=ZHUANDAXIE(str[i]);//如果是小写字符,转为大写。
puts(str);//输出结果return0;
}
(1)c语言编写字母扩展阅读
C语言的基本构成
1、任何一个c语言程序都必须包括以下格式:
main()
{ }
这是c语言的基本结构,任何一个程序都必须包含这个结构。括号内可以不写任何内容,那么该程序将不执行任何结果。
2、main()----在c语言中称之为“主函数”,一个c程序有且仅有一个main函数,任何一个c程序总是从main函数开始执行,main函数后面的一对圆括号不能省略。
3、被大括号{ }括起来的内容称为main函数的函数体,这部分内容就是计算机要执行的内容。
4、在{ }里面每一句话后面都有一个分号(;),在c语言中,我们把以一个分号结尾的一句话叫做一个c语言的语句,分号是语句结束的标志。
5、printf(“a=%d,b=%d,sum=%d ”,a,b,sum); ----通过执行这条c语言系统提供给我们直接使用的屏幕输出函数,用户即可看到运行结果,本程序运行后,将在显示器上显示如下结果:
a=20,b=15,sum=35
⑵ 编一C语言程序,任意输入一个大写字母,将其转换成小写字母并输出
1、第一新建一个project。
⑶ 编一C语言程序,任意输入一个大写字母,将其转换成小写字母并输出
1、第一新建一个project。
⑷ c语言, 输入一个小写字母,输出该字母对应的大写字母。 怎么编
#include<stdio.h>
intmain()
{
charch;
ch=getchar();//输入一个小写字母
while(ch!='0')//循环跳出的条件是输入字符'0'
{
if(ch>='a'&&ch<='z')//如果输入的字符为小写字母字符
{
ch-=32; //大写字母=小写字母-32
printf("%c ",ch);//输出小写字母对应的大写字母
}
ch=getchar();//输入一个小写字母
}
printf(" ");
return0;
}